Table 3.
Association of sociodemographic factors and menstrual hygiene management of adolescent schoolgirls.
| Characteristics | Good (%) MHM | Poor (%) MHM | Crude odds ratio (95% CI) | p value1 | Adjusted odds ratio (95% CI) | p value1 |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Age group (years) | ||||||
| 10-13 | 10 (62.50) | 6 (37.50) | 0.97 (0.33, 2.90) | 0.006 | 0.72 (0.21, 2.44) | p < 0.001 |
| 14-16 | 57 (41.61) | 80 (58.39) | 2.28 (1.34, 3.88) | 2.61 (1.49, 4.55) | ||
| 17-19 | 60 (61.86) | 37 (38.14) | 1 | 1 | ||
| Age at menarche | ||||||
| 10-13 | 63 (48.09) | 68 (51.91) | 1.26 (0.76, 2.07) | 0.369 | ||
| 14-17 | 64 (53.78) | 55 (46.22) | 1 | |||
| Father's occupation | ||||||
| Other2 | 19 (35.19) | 35 (64.81) | 1 | 0.018 | 1 | 0.005 |
| Farmer | 84 (53.16) | 74 (46.84) | 0.48 (0.25, 0.91) | 0.42 (0.21, 0.82) | ||
| Unemployed | 24 (63.16) | 14 (36.84) | 0.32 (0.13, 0.75) | 0.24 (0.10, 0.61) | ||
| Mother's occupation | ||||||
| Other2 | 20 (46.51) | 23 (53.49) | 1 | 0.151 | ||
| Farmer | 34 (48.57) | 36 (51.43) | 0.92 (0.43, 1.97) | |||
| Trader | 37 (63.79) | 21 (36.21) | 0.49 (0.22, 1.10) | |||
| Unemployed | 36 (45.57) | 43 (54.43) | 1.04 (0.49, 2.19) | |||
| Have television/radio | ||||||
| Yes | 70 (53.03) | 62 (46.97) | 1 | |||
| No | 57 (48.31) | 61 (51.69) | 1.21 (0.73, 1.99) | 0.456 | ||
| Earn money for yourself | ||||||
| Yes | 37 (56.06) | 29 (43.94) | 1 | |||
| No | 90 (48.91) | 94 (51.09) | 1.33 (0.76, 2.35) | 0.319 | ||
| Receive regular money for menstrual care products | ||||||
| Yes | 61 (58.65) | 43 (41.35) | 1 | 1 | ||
| No | 66 (45.52) | 79 (54.48) | 1.70 (1.02, 2.83) | 0.041 | 1.81 (1.06, 3.09) | 0.028 |
MHM = menstrual hygiene management; CI = confidence interval. 2Others include tailor, formal sector employee, daily labourer, butcher, imam, and mason. 1p values are from the likelihood ratio test.
